Meadow Creek National Recreation Trail is a 41.9 km Local Hiking hiking trail covering an interesting stretch of countryside.

At 41.9 km, this is a demanding long-distance hike that may be split across multiple days. Experienced hikers typically take around 9 hours and 19 minutes to complete it end-to-end.

As a linear trail, this route has distinct start and end points. Return transport is worth arranging in advance unless you plan to walk back the same way.

As a Local Walking Network (LWN) route, this trail has a strong community character. It serves both regular local walkers and visitors discovering the area for the first time.
